Как построены базы данных и зачем они требуются

Как построены базы данных и зачем они требуются

Базы данных составляют собой организованные накопители данных, которые используются фактически во всех актуальных компьютерных платформах. Каждый день множества людей работают с базами данных, даже не догадываясь об этом. Когда пользователь открывает социальную сеть, осуществляет приобретение в интернет-магазине или проверяет баланс карты, за кулисами функционируют запутанные системы управления сведениями.

Ключевая задача базы данных состоит в систематизации и размещении крупных объёмов информации. Данные размещаются в выделенных конструкциях, которые обеспечивают быстро находить нужные сведения. Гет Икс осуществляет не только сохранение, но и результативную анализ данных.

Нынешние базы данных сформированы по принципу схем, где информация размещается по записям и столбцам. Специальные программы регулируют доступом к информации и контролируют за целостностью сведений. Get X обеспечивает генерировать комплексные команды для приобретения требуемой сведений за части секунды.

Что такое база данных и её основное функция

База данных — это систематизированная набор сведений, подготовленная для простого сохранения, извлечения и обработки. Такие системы вмещают систематизированные информацию о пользователях, изделиях, транзакциях и других сущностях. Сведения размещается в структурированном состоянии, что даёт возможность быстро получать обращение к искомым элементам.

Основное применение базы данных заключается в централизованном управлении информацией. Вместо содержания информации в отдельных файлах компании эксплуатируют единое накопитель. GetX оптимизирует деятельность с сведениями и предотвращает размножение данных.

Базы данных обеспечивают задачу коллективного обращения к информации. Несколько работников могут одновременно работать с одними и теми же данными без коллизий. Гет Икс гарантирует единообразие данных даже при интенсивной нагрузке.

Актуальные базы данных обеспечивают стабильность размещения исключительно ценной данных. Инструменты архивного дублирования оберегают данные от исчезновения при авариях аппаратуры.

Организация сведений в упорядоченном состоянии

Организация информации представляет собой ключевой подход функционирования баз данных. Сведения раскладываются по схемам, где каждая ряд вмещает отдельную строку, а колонки определяют атрибуты объектов. Такая схема помогает упорядоченно классифицировать единообразную данные.

Каждая таблица в базе данных включает чёткую схему с определёнными параметрами. Поле является собой отдельный параметр данных, например имя заказчика или цену продукта. Гарантирует унификацию хранения сведений и оптимизирует её переработку.

Организованная схема сведений включает несколько ключевых частей:

  • Основные ключи для неповторимой идентификации строк
  • Категории данных для регулирования формата данных
  • Индексы для повышения скорости обнаружения по схемам
  • Правила сохранности для устранения ошибок

Верная структура базы данных исключает избыточность сведений. Снижает количество размещённых данных и облегчает модификацию. Нормализация матриц устраняет повторение.

Хранение огромных количеств информации и оперативный обращение к ним

Современные базы данных в состоянии размещать терабайты и петабайты информации. Значительные компании формируют миллиарды данных о пользователях и транзакциях. Гет Икс улучшает эксплуатацию дискового пространства и быстрой ресурса.

Быстрота обращения к информации сохраняется чрезвычайно существенным показателем деятельности баз данных. Клиенты рассчитывают на мгновенных результатов на запросы даже при переработке миллионов элементов. Индексирование матриц позволяет выявлять необходимые сведения за части секунды.

Буферизация постоянно востребованных информации оптимизирует быстродействие систем. База данных хранит частые запросы в быстрой ресурсе для быстрого подключения. Уменьшает напряжение на дисковую систему и увеличивает эффективность платформы.

Многоузловые базы данных размещают данные на нескольких хостах. Такая организация обеспечивает линейное рост и анализ возрастающих объёмов сведений.

Соединения между сведениями и система их построения

Соединения между таблицами составляют фундамент структурированных баз данных. Разнообразные виды сведений объединяются через специальные главные поля, образуя единую комплекс. GetX гарантирует структурную единство и согласованность совокупной структуры.

Связующие идентификаторы формируют соединения между таблицами. Поле в одной матрице отсылает на главный код другой матрицы, создавая связь между строками. Такая система обеспечивает хранить сведения о покупателях независимо от сведений о покупках.

Базы данных обеспечивают несколько видов взаимосвязей между таблицами:

  • Один к одному — каждая запись привязана с единственной элементом
  • Один ко многим — одна элемент соединена с разными элементами
  • Многие ко многим — множественные записи ассоциированы между собой

Нормализация информации устраняет повторение и улучшает схему базы. Распределяет данные на последовательные категории и создаёт правильные отношения. Механизм стандартизации повышает оптимальность содержания сведений.

Использование баз данных в ежедневных платформах

Базы данных трудятся в незаметном состоянии практически каждого электронного платформы. Социальные сети размещают учётные записи пользователей, фотографии и уведомления в огромных базах данных. Каждое действие — размещение поста или реплика — регистрируется в комплекс и становится видимым для остальных клиентов.

Интернет-магазины используют базы данных для администрирования перечнями товаров и переработки покупок. Get X помогает мгновенно корректировать данные о присутствии товаров и демонстрировать актуальные цены. Системы подсказок исследуют журнал покупок и показывают позиции на основе вкусов.

Банковские системы обрабатывают миллионы платежей ежедневно. База данных записывает каждый транзакцию и выплату с детальностью до копейки. Обеспечивает сохранность платёжной сведений и исключает неавторизованный обращение.

Навигационные приложения хранят карты и информацию о заторах в специализированных базах. Комплексы бронирования управляют присутствием мест и обрабатывают резервирования в состоянии мгновенного времени.

Защищённость и безопасность сведений в базах данных

Безопасность данных составляет собой приоритетную функцию любой системы администрирования базами. Закрытая данные покупателей и финансовые записи предполагают крепкой охраны от неавторизованного подключения. Иерархическая платформа защищённости регулирует каждое обращение к сведениям.

Идентификация участников проверяет личность каждого, кто обращается к базе данных. Комплексы запрашивают набора логина и кода, а также могут задействовать двухфакторную идентификацию. Гет Икс распределяет полномочия подключения для различных групп участников.

Кодирование информации защищает данные при размещении и транспортировке по линии. База данных переводит доступный содержимое в зашифрованный код, который невыполнимо интерпретировать без уникального кода. Гарантирует закрытость даже при непосредственном проникновении к серверам.

Протоколирование операций фиксирует все активности клиентов в базе данных. Система записывает момент запроса и реализованные запросы. Мониторинг даёт возможность обнаружить необычную активность.

Модификация и согласование информации в текущем времени

Современные базы данных переработывают правки данных немедленно. Когда пользователь изменяет аккаунт или совершает транзакцию, система мгновенно фиксирует свежие сведения. гет икс казино подтверждает современность данных для всех участников одновременно.

Выравнивание сведений между несколькими узлами обеспечивает согласованность многоузловых систем. Изменения, внесённые на одном узле, самостоятельно дублируются на прочие серверы. GetX устраняет расхождения в сведениях и предоставляет единообразие сведений.

Коллизии при параллельном изменении идентичных и тех же данных решаются особыми алгоритмами. База данных резервирует строки на срок изменения или использует оптимистичную тактику проверки. Комплекс контролирует итерации информации и устраняет утрату правок.

Дублирование сведений производит реплики базы на территориально разнесённых машинах. Пользователи приобретают доступ к близлежащему узлу, что сокращает задержки. Улучшает стабильность комплекса при неисправностях техники.

Дублирующее дублирование и возврат данных

Запасное дублирование предохраняет базы данных от потери критически значимой данных. Системы автоматически формируют копии данных через определённые интервалы времени. Дублирующие копии сохраняются на независимых накопителях или дистанционных серверах.

Полное сохранение генерирует образ полной базы данных в определённый период времени. Такие копии позволяют регенерировать платформу абсолютно. Производит целое копирование понедельно или помесячно в зависимости от объёма сведений.

Добавочное копирование удерживает только изменения, свершившиеся с момента прошлой запасной реплики. Такой приём экономит пространство на дисках и оптимизирует процедуру. Сочетает целое и частичное копирование для идеального равновесия.

Восстановление данных переводит базу в рабочее режим после неисправностей или сбоев. Администраторы назначают требуемую дублирующую реплику и стартуют процедуру регенерации. Get X сокращает время бездействия и утрату данных при критических ситуациях.

Значение баз данных в действии нынешних сервисов и площадок

Базы данных формируют основу всякого современного интернет-программы или карманного приложения. Без платформ контроля данными невозможна деятельность интернет-платформ, которыми пользуются миллиарды людей постоянно. Каждый щелчок или операция пользователя работает с базой данных.

Динамический материал ресурсов производится на базе информации из баз данных. Информационные порталы получают материалы, обсуждения выгружают комментарии, а видеоплатформы извлекают данные записей. Это даёт возможность производить адаптированный содержимое для каждого гостя.

Карманные сервисы координируют информацию с облачными базами для обеспечения обращения с различных аппаратов. Пользователь запускает деятельность на телефоне и возобновляет на планшете без потери продвижения. GetX предоставляет непрерывный восприятие задействования на множестве устройств.

Статистические системы анализируют сведения из баз для утверждения управленческих выводов. Корпорации изучают манеру клиентов и прогнозируют интерес. Get X превращает сырые сведения в важные заключения для улучшения продуктов.